What Causes This Problem

  • Clogged pipes can lead to sewage backups during heavy rain.
  • Faulty septic systems may overflow and cause contamination.
  • Damaged sewer lines often result in untreated waste leaking.
  • Heavy machinery work can inadvertently damage underground pipes.
  • Improper disposal of waste can block drainage systems.
